Configuring TCP/IP • Static Addressing: TCP/IP address is assigned manually by the system administrator. • Dynamic Addressing BOOTP/DHCP (default): TCP/IP address is assigned automatically by a DHCP or BOOTP server on your network. NOTE: Only the system administrator can set the IP address forTCP/IP (IPv6). Setting TCP/IP To enter the TCP/IP setting from your printer's operator panel, take the following steps: 1 Press Setup Machine Setup from the home screen. 2 Press the Next ( ) button. 3 Press the up/down arrows to select Network Setup. 4 Press the up/down arrows until you see the desired protocol If you selected TCP/IP (IPv4). a Press IPv4 Activate. b Press the left/right arrows to change the setting to On (enable) or Off (disable). If you selected TCP/IP (IPv6). a Press IPv6 Activate. b Press the left/right arrows to change the setting to On (enable) or Off (disable). 5 Press the home icon ( ) to return to the Standby mode. Static Addressing To enter the TCP/IP address from your printer's operator panel, take the following steps: 1 Press Setup Machine Setup from the home screen. 2 Press the Next ( ) button. 3 Press the up/down arrows to select Network Setup. 4 Press the up/down arrows to select TCP/IP (IPv4). 5 Press the up/down arrows to select Set IP Address. 6 Select Configuration and press the left/right arrows to select Manual. 7 Select the IP Address menu. An IP address consists of 4 bytes. 8 Press 1st byte area and enter the numbers using the keypad. Enter the rest of the bytes in the same way. 9 Enter other parameters, such as the Subnet Mask or Gateway. 10 After entering all parameters, press the home icon ( ) to return to the Standby mode. 178
